Singaporean founders’ Lightsage bags US$4M to decode how AI agents choose software

The next customer for a software company may not be a person scrolling through a pricing page. It may be an AI coding agent, asked by a developer to choose a database, install an SDK, connect an API, or fix a broken integration.

That shift is still early, but it is already changing how software is discovered and adopted. Tools such as Claude Code, Codex, Cursor, GitHub Copilot and OpenCode can now search for products, compare options, read documentation and write implementation code on behalf of users. In that world, a company’s website is no longer the only front door. Its documentation, APIs, SDKs, command-line tools and machine-readable interfaces become part of the sales funnel.

Lightsage, a San Francisco-based startup founded by Singaporean founders Jun Liang Lee (CEO) and Sean Er (CTO), wants to build the analytics layer for this new behaviour. The company has raised US$4 million in funding led by Nexus Venture Partners to develop what it calls an Agent-Led Growth platform.

The round also includes operators from the developer tools and AI ecosystem, including former Salesforce CTO Steven Tamm, Postman CEO Abhinav Asthana, Apollo CEO Matt Curl, DocuSign President and GM of Growth Robert Chatwani, Resend CEO Zeno, Firecrawl co-founder Eric, Daytona CEO Ivan, Tinyfish COO Shuhao, and others.

From product-led to agent-led growth

For the past decade, many software companies have optimised around product-led growth, a model in which users discover, try and pay for products with limited involvement from sales teams. The playbook was built around human behaviour: search rankings, landing pages, onboarding flows, product analytics, emails and conversion funnels.

AI agents disrupt that pattern because they may compress discovery, evaluation and implementation into a single workflow. A developer might ask an agent to “add payments to this app” or “find the best OCR API for invoices”, and the agent could decide which vendor to use before the human ever sees a shortlist.

That matters for Southeast Asia, where many startups run lean engineering teams and rely heavily on global developer infrastructure. A fintech in Jakarta, a logistics startup in Ho Chi Minh City or a SaaS company in Singapore may increasingly use AI coding tools to speed up product work. If those agents default to familiar global vendors, newer or regional software companies could struggle to be discovered, even if their products are technically strong.

Lightsage’s core argument is that visibility in AI-generated answers is only one part of the problem. A product may be mentioned by an AI assistant, but still lose the “agent customer” if its documentation is confusing, its SDK fails, its authentication flow is unclear, or its API examples cannot be executed reliably.

“We are moving from an internet where AI tells people which software to use to one where AI increasingly uses the software itself,” said Lee. “Visibility still matters, but the real test is whether an agent can understand your product and get to a successful outcome.”

How the platform works

Lightsage allows software companies to see their product through an agent’s perspective. Its platform runs simulations across answer engines and coding agents, checking not only whether a company appears against competitors, but what happens after that.

Agents are assigned real tasks that require them to navigate documentation, pick the right tools and use APIs, SDKs, CLIs, Model Context Protocol servers and agent skills. MCP, an emerging standard popularised in the AI developer ecosystem, allows AI systems to connect more easily with external tools and data sources.

When the agent fails, Lightsage identifies where the workflow broke. The issue could be poor discoverability, missing examples, inconsistent documentation, authentication problems, an API endpoint, an SDK implementation, or an incompatible MCP server. Teams can then fix the issue, rerun the test and measure whether the agent completes the task more successfully.

The company also tracks real agent traffic, showing when agents visit a customer’s website or documentation, what they interact with, and whether those journeys lead to product usage. Over time, Lightsage wants to feed those insights back into development and deployment workflows so products can continuously improve for both agents and humans.

The platform currently supports Claude Code, Codex, Cursor, GitHub Copilot, OpenCode and other coding agents.

Early users and a new analytics gap

Lightsage is beginning with developer software, where the behaviour of coding agents is easiest to observe. Its early customers include Firecrawl, Reducto, Daytona, Rime and Tinyfish. These companies use the platform to understand why agents recommend certain products, where integrations fail and whether changes to documentation or product flows improve outcomes.

A typical case may start with a company discovering that a coding agent keeps recommending a rival. Lightsage then recreates the same task across multiple products and agents to determine whether the problem is awareness, documentation quality, or the actual product experience.

This is an analytics gap that traditional software tools were not designed to handle. Human acquisition is usually tracked through search terms, ad clicks, referral links, sign-ups and sales calls. Agents may not follow those paths. They can discover a product through generated answers, inspect documentation directly, call an API and influence a purchase without producing the same trail of clicks.

Their behaviour is also unstable. Different coding agents can approach the same task differently, and their preferences may shift as models are updated. A workflow that works for one agent may fail in another.

Abhishek Sharma, partner at Nexus, framed this as a wider change in online commerce. “AI is now shifting that agency from humans to agents, which can discover, evaluate and act on a customer’s behalf,” he said. “Lightsage is building the intelligence infrastructure for this new era of autonomous browsing, helping companies optimise for agent conversion, not just awareness.”

Competitive landscape

Lightsage sits at the intersection of AI search optimisation, developer experience testing and product analytics. Its closest rivals are likely to come from several directions rather than one neat category. Generative engine optimisation startups such as Profound, AthenaHQ, Scrunch AI and Peec AI help brands understand how they appear in AI answers, while developer observability and AI infrastructure tools such as LangSmith, Helicone and Langfuse focus on monitoring AI applications and model behaviour.

Traditional product analytics companies, including Amplitude, Mixpanel and PostHog, already help software teams understand human users. Lightsage is betting that agent behaviour will become distinct enough to need its own system of record.

The challenge is whether “agent-led growth” becomes a durable software category or remains a feature added by existing analytics and developer tools platforms. Large incumbents already own parts of the workflow, from code assistants to API platforms and observability stacks. Lightsage will have to show that agent discovery, agent experience and agent attribution are not just interesting signals, but commercial levers that affect revenue.

Why it matters for Southeast Asia

For Southeast Asian startups, the rise of agent-led software adoption cuts both ways. On one hand, small teams can use AI agents to build faster, integrate complex tools and compete more effectively with better-funded rivals. On the other, if agents concentrate attention on a narrow set of familiar vendors, local or emerging software companies may find it harder to break into global workflows.

This could be especially relevant in areas where the region is producing more infrastructure and B2B software, from fintech APIs and compliance tools to logistics software and vertical SaaS. Winning a human developer’s trust may no longer be enough. Products will also need to be legible to machines.

Lightsage plans to use the new funding to expand its agent evaluation, analytics, attribution and optimisation capabilities across APIs, SDKs, CLIs, MCP servers and agent skills. Developer tools are the starting point, but the company expects agent behaviour to spread into B2B software, infrastructure and payments.

If that happens, the old growth funnel may not disappear, but it will have a new participant. The buyer may still be human. The first user may increasingly be an agent.
